The engineer will be responsible for the end‑to‑end delivery of security system projects, coordinating with sales, commissioning staff and clients to ensure seamless implementation and successful system acceptance.
- Design and deliver advanced CCTV and Access Control systems for new builds and upgrades.
- Support sales with technical input, conduct site surveys, and participate in system acceptance testing.
- Produce detailed schematics, parts lists, specifications, schedules, and wiring/equipment layouts.
- Perform technical calculations (network bandwidth, power, heat dissipation) ensuring compliance with standards.
- Collaborate with commissioning engineers and stakeholders to ensure seamless system setup remotely, in‑office, or on‑site.

Lead Design Engineer – Security Systems (Cambridge) – We are seeking an experienced Design Engineer with a strong background in CCTV and Access Controls to lead the design and delivery of cutting‑edge security solutions. The role involves protecting people and property through innovative technology in a dynamic environment.
Candidates must have proven experience in the security sector, particularly with CCTV and access control technologies, and possess deep knowledge of IP and analogue components, networking, VMS/ACS platforms and related protocols.
- Proven experience with CCTV and Access Control in the security industry.
- Strong knowledge of IP and analogue CCTV components and Access Control systems.
- Expertise in IP networking, copper, fibre, wireless communications, and PC server/client architecture.
- Familiarity with leading VMS and ACS platforms such as C‑Cure, Lenel, Genetec, and Synergy.
- Bonus: experience with intruder, BMS systems, and legacy protocols (RS232, RS485).
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and excellent communication skills.
- Self‑motivated, flexible, able to manage multiple projects.
